博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

RPC简介

Posted on 2020-09-27 23:24  薄辉'静谧  阅读(87)  评论(0编辑  收藏  举报

RPC简介

什么叫RPC

RPC【Remote Procedure Call】是指远程过程调用,是一种进程间通信方式,他是一种技术的思想,而不是规范。

它允许程序调用另一个地址空间(通常是共享网络的另一台机器上)的过程或函数,而不用程序员显式编码这个远程调用的细节。

即程序员无论是调用本地的还是远程的函数,本质上编写的调用代码基本相同。

RPC基本原理

RPC两个核心模块:通讯,序列化。